Internal Memo — Pricing Update, Orvale Fastener Line

To heads of department: list prices on the Orvale fastener line rise 4% from the start of next quarter, reflecting higher input costs at the Hettisham works. Existing contracts are honoured at current rates until renewal. Sales should communicate changes to distributors by the 20th. Volume-tier thresholds are unchanged. For background on the rationale, see the confidential planning note appended directly below.

internal memo for tajep-hafog: Headcount on the Quenath team goes from 7 to 80 by the end of April. Gross margin on Quenath came in at 20 percent against a plan of 20 percent.

## Ledgerbeam Billing Worker — Blue-Green Setup

Heads-up for the security review: Ledgerbeam's billing worker runs blue-green, so at any moment two fleets exist but only one takes invoice jobs. Cutover flips a queue binding, not DNS, which means secrets rotate per-color — each fleet gets its own vault path, and the idle color's credentials are revoked after soak. Nothing billing-related is shared between colors except the ledger database. The active (green) fleet currently runs with the following configuration.

settings of bahif-yajof:
JORIX_PIN=2662
JORIX_TENANT=rusax
JORIX_METRICS_HOST=metrics.jorix.xolmario.corp
JORIX_SEAL=seal_a93c2147
JORIX_STANDBY_TEAM=wenius

# Env vars: date localization (Quillmark)

Quillmark formats dates per-locale at render time. LOCALE_DEFAULT sets the fallback (use en-ZV for the Zelvane market). DATE_STYLE accepts short, medium, long. TZ_SOURCE must be "profile" in production — never "system". Locale packs are fetched from the Quillmark catalog service on boot, which requires an authenticated pull. Set the catalog credential in .env.local with the following line:

secret setting of yagug-hahog: COURIER_KEY13=44c9b50f678cd